I'm running a small infernalis cluster.

I think I've either a) found a bug, or b) need to be retrained on how to
use a keyboard. ;)

For some reason I cannot get a radosgw daemons (using upstart) to accept a
config change through the "ceph-deploy config push" method.

If I start radosgw through the init.d script - seemingly - it will grab
config parameters from /etc/ceph/ceph.conf. If I use upstart, it pretends
like the config file doesn't exist.

Are there additional options that need to be used on the upstart script to
help radosgw to know that a config exists? Currently I'm using "sudo start
radosgw-all" per the documentation.

Can anybody else reproduce?
